arduino r3 怎么识别不了as608模块,线也没接错,频率也改了,网上的方法都试了还不行
1条回答 默认 最新
- wcjnih 2023-02-27 17:21关注
如果您使用的Arduino R3板子无法识别AS608模块,以下是一些可能的原因和解决方法:
引脚连接问题:请确保您正确地连接了AS608模块的引脚到Arduino R3板子的引脚。AS608模块应该使用SPI协议连接到Arduino R3,因此请确保您正确地连接了MISO、MOSI、SCK和SS引脚。如果连接正确但仍然无法识别模块,请确保AS608模块的电源和地线引脚也正确地连接到Arduino R3的电源和地线引脚。
频率设置问题:请确保您正确地设置了SPI频率以与AS608模块匹配。AS608模块通常使用最高16 MHz的SPI频率。您可以使用SPI.setClockDivider()函数来设置SPI时钟分频器以匹配模块的SPI频率。例如,如果您的AS608模块使用最高16 MHz
SPI.setClockDivider(SPI_CLOCK_DIV2);
库文件问题:请确保您已经正确地安装了与AS608模块兼容的库文件。您可以从Arduino IDE库管理器中安装AS608模块的库文件。
模块损坏问题:最后,请确保AS608模块没有损坏。您可以尝试将模块连接到另一个Arduino板子上,或使用示波器等仪器来检查模块的输出信号是否正确。
希望这些解决方法能够帮助您解决Arduino R3无法识别AS608模块的问题。
重新生成响应
本回答被题主选为最佳回答 , 对您是否有帮助呢?解决 1无用
悬赏问题
- ¥15 微信小程序协议怎么写
- ¥15 c语言怎么用printf(“\b \b”)与getch()实现黑框里写入与删除?
- ¥20 怎么用dlib库的算法识别小麦病虫害
- ¥15 华为ensp模拟器中S5700交换机在配置过程中老是反复重启
- ¥15 java写代码遇到问题,求帮助
- ¥15 uniapp uview http 如何实现统一的请求异常信息提示?
- ¥15 有了解d3和topogram.js库的吗?有偿请教
- ¥100 任意维数的K均值聚类
- ¥15 stamps做sbas-insar,时序沉降图怎么画
- ¥15 买了个传感器,根据商家发的代码和步骤使用但是代码报错了不会改,有没有人可以看看